Burnham Market is a village and civil parish in the English county of Norfolk. It is 19 miles (31 km) north-east of King's Lynn and 32 miles (51 km) north-west of Norwich.
It is one of the Norfolk Burnhams. Three settlements, Burnham Sutton, Burnham Ulph, and Burnham Westgate merged to form Burnham Market. In 2020 it was rated among the "20 most beautiful villages in the UK and Ireland" by Condé Nast Traveler.
